Chaenomeles japonica
Japanese Flowering Quince
Notes

Uses: As a clipped hedge, barrier, screen or ornamental small shrub in wider verges, nature strips and parks.
Plant in low traffic areas due to thorny branches. Prefers good drainage but avoid high alkaline soils. Butterfly attracting. Cultivars available in a range of colours and flower forms. Does best in cooler areas. Does well in  Adelaide Hills and the south east.
Note: Fire retardant plant as per SA Country Fire Service, contact for further information.

  • Height 0.8-1m
  • Spread 1.5-1.8m
  • Position
    • position-fullsun Full Sun
    • position-partshade Part Shade
  • Family Rosaceae
  • Botanical Name Chaenomeles japonica
  • Common Name Japanese Flowering Quince
  • Origin Japan
  • Habit Broad, spreading
  • Landscape Footslopes, Plains, 2nd line coast
  • Soil Texture Clay, Loam, Sand
  • pH Acidic, Alkaline, Neutral
  • Tolerates Drought, Fire, Lime, Moderate frost, Salt spray
  • Supplementary Watering Minimal
  • Flower Colour Pink
  • Flowering Time Spring, Winter
  • Flower Type Open-petalled
  • Purpose Habitat, Ornamental, Screen, Hedge
  • Evergreen/Deciduous Deciduous
  • Form Low shrub (Up to 1.2m)
